@vue-widget/hooks
Version:
hooks from react to vue
15 lines (14 loc) • 666 B
TypeScript
export { createContext, type Context } from "./createContext";
export { useContext } from "./useContext";
export { useEffect } from "./useEffect";
export { useEvent } from "./useEvent";
export { useId } from "./useId";
export { useMemo } from "./useMemo";
export { useMergedState } from "./useMergedState";
export { useState, type SetState } from "./useState";
export { useSetState, type SetStates } from "./useSetState";
export { useUrlState } from "./useUrlState";
export { useRef } from "./useRef";
export { useCookieState } from "./useCookieState";
export { useInViewport, type UseInViewportOptions } from "./useInViewport";
export { useSize } from "./useSize";